Protein structure analysis of mutations causing inheritable diseases. An e-Science approach with life scientist friendly interfaces
2010
BMC Bioinformatics
Many newly detected point mutations are located in protein-coding regions of the human genome. Knowledge of their effects on the protein's 3D structure provides insight into the protein's mechanism, can aid the design of further experiments, and eventually can lead to the development of new medicines and diagnostic tools.
